Step 1. Brown beef: Heat oil in a Dutch oven or large pot, and brown the beef. Step 2. Add broth and vegetables: Stir in onion soup mix, then broth, tomatoes, and vegetables. Bring to a boil. Step 3. Add pasta: Add pasta; boil for 10 minutes. Remove from heat and serve.

In a large pot or dutch oven, over medium heat, brown the ground beef in the olive oil. Drain excess fat if desired. To the cooked beef, add the soup mix, diced tomatoes, beef broth, and water. Stir to combine.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at to low and simmer for 15 minutes. Pour in the mixed vegetables and macaroni noodles.

How to Make in the Slow Cooker. You can also make Busy Day Soup in the slow cooker. Cook the ground beef first on the stove. Add all the ingredients except the pasta to the slow cooker. Cook on low heat for 6 hours. Add in the uncooked pasta when there is only 30 minutes left of cooking time.

Remove and discard any excess fat. Sprinkle onion soup (1 (1-ounce)package) over beef and stir. Stir in broth (4 cups), tomatoes (1 can), and vegetables (12 ounces). Bring to a boil. Add pasta (1 cup); boil for 10 minutes. Remove from heat and serve. Pass a bowl of Parmesan cheese to sprinkle on top.
